  • The Bachelor of Engineering in Software Systems is a 5-year program at the University of Regina.
  • This program is designed to give students the knowledge needed to analyze, design, and develop software operations on many types of computers and microprocessors.
  • The main topics of the program are:
    • Digital Networks
    • Operating Systems for Industrial Applications
    • Software Process Management,
    • Knowledge Base and Information Systems.
  • Software Systems Engineers apply computing knowledge to solve real-life problems and they become engineering professionals and leaders in a broad scope of projects.
  • The acceptance rate of this program is 85%.
  • After graduating from this program, students work as design engineers, embedded systems engineers, integration engineers, multimedia engineers, software developers, and many more.
  • The Student to faculty ratio is 20:1 which bridges the gap between the faculty and students.

Eligibility & Entry Requirement

Academic Eligibility:

  • Students have passed high school (Secondary School Certificate and Higher Secondary Certificate).
  • Subjects required: Maths, Chemistry, and Physics.
  • Calculus is recommended.
  • Students required 90% or higher to apply directly to their major of choice.
  • Students required 70%-89% to get admission to a general major.

Language Requirments:

  • Students whose official language is not English are required to submit IELTS or TOEFL Scores.

Required Document List

The Documents required are:

  • College Transcripts: The marks statement provided by the education board after completion of the previous academic qualifications.
  • Financial Documentation: The Proof that shows the financial background of the student.
  • Two Letter of Recommendation: This shows who recommended the student to pursue the degree.
  • Statement of Purpose: This is an essay or any written statement written by the student while applying.
  • Resume/CV: This provides a summary of the experience and skills of the student.
  • Tests Score statement: IELTS/TOEFL/PTE or other English proficiency testing results.
